All Downloads are FREE. Search and download functionalities are using the official Maven repository.

pl.touk.nussknacker.engine.expression.ExpressionSubstitutionsCollector.scala Maven / Gradle / Ivy

package pl.touk.nussknacker.engine.expression

import pl.touk.nussknacker.engine.graph.expression.Expression

trait ExpressionSubstitutionsCollector {

  def collectSubstitutions(expression: Expression): List[ExpressionSubstitution]

}

case class ExpressionSubstitution(position: PositionRange, replacement: String)

case class PositionRange(start: Int, end: Int)




© 2015 - 2025 Weber Informatics LLC | Privacy Policy